XRC-721 Token Börsenlexikon Vorheriger Begriff: XDC-Token (XinFin) Nächster Begriff: XRC-1155 Token

Ein Standard für nicht-fungible Tokens auf der XinFin-Blockchain, der es Entwicklern ermöglicht, einzigartige digitale Assets wie Sammelobjekte oder Eigentumsrechte zu tokenisieren und deren Besitz nachzuverfolgen

Der XRC-721 Token ist ein technischer Standard für nicht-fungible Token (NFTs) auf der XDC-Blockchain, einem dezentralen, hybriden Blockchain-Netzwerk, das auf den Einsatz in Unternehmens- und Finanzanwendungen ausgerichtet ist. Der Standard XRC-721 ist funktional vergleichbar mit dem bekannteren Ethereum-Standard ERC-721, wurde jedoch speziell für das XDC-Netzwerk konzipiert und optimiert. Die technische Grundlage ermöglicht die Erstellung, Verwaltung und den Handel einzigartiger digitaler Vermögenswerte innerhalb des XDC-Ökosystems.

Technische Grundlage und Abgrenzung zu fungiblen Token

Im Gegensatz zu fungiblen Token wie XRC-20, bei denen jeder Token den gleichen Wert und dieselben Eigenschaften besitzt, beschreibt XRC-721 nicht-fungible Token, also Token, die sich voneinander unterscheiden und nicht direkt austauschbar sind. Jeder XRC-721 Token besitzt eine eindeutige Token-ID, die ihn individuell identifizierbar macht. Diese Eigenschaft ist grundlegend für Anwendungen, bei denen Einzigartigkeit oder Eigentumsnachweise erforderlich sind, beispielsweise bei digitalen Sammlerstücken, digitalen Rechten, Zertifikaten oder im Immobilienbereich.

Die wichtigsten Eigenschaften des XRC-721 Standards lassen sich wie folgt zusammenfassen:

  1. Einzigartigkeit: Jeder Token ist durch eine eindeutige ID identifizierbar und besitzt individuelle Metadaten.

  2. Nicht-Austauschbarkeit: Token sind nicht untereinander ersetzbar, was eine differenzierte Wertermittlung ermöglicht.

  3. Besitzverhältnisse: Token sind eindeutig einem Wallet zugewiesen; die Übertragung erfolgt über standardisierte Methoden.

  4. Metadatenanbindung: Die Darstellung des Tokens kann durch zusätzliche Informationen wie Name, Beschreibung, URI (Uniform Resource Identifier) erweitert werden.

Architektur und Funktionsweise

Der XRC-721 Tokenstandard basiert auf den Prinzipien der Smart Contracts, die auf der XDC-Blockchain ausgeführt werden. Ein typischer XRC-721-Smart Contract implementiert mehrere definierte Funktionen, unter anderem:

  • balanceOf(address owner): Gibt die Anzahl der XRC-721 Token zurück, die ein bestimmter Besitzer hält.

  • ownerOf(uint256 tokenId): Gibt den Besitzer eines bestimmten Tokens an.

  • safeTransferFrom(address from, address to, uint256 tokenId): Ermöglicht die sichere Übertragung eines Tokens von einem Besitzer zum nächsten.

  • approve(address to, uint256 tokenId): Erteilt einer Adresse die Berechtigung, einen bestimmten Token zu übertragen.

  • getApproved(uint256 tokenId): Gibt zurück, welche Adresse zur Übertragung eines Tokens berechtigt ist.

Die Implementierung folgt einem Interface-Standard, der sicherstellt, dass Wallets, Marktplätze und andere Anwendungen mit XRC-721-konformen Tokens interoperabel arbeiten können. Diese Interoperabilität ist eine wesentliche Voraussetzung für die Skalierbarkeit von NFT-Anwendungen innerhalb des XDC-Ökosystems.

Unterschiede und Vorteile gegenüber ERC-721

Der XRC-721 Standard ist eng an den Ethereum-Standard ERC-721 angelehnt, bringt jedoch bestimmte technische und strukturelle Verbesserungen mit sich, die aus der Architektur des XDC-Netzwerks resultieren:

  1. Geringere Transaktionskosten: Die XDC-Blockchain ist bekannt für ihre niedrigen Gebühren, was insbesondere für den NFT-Handel mit hohem Transaktionsvolumen von Vorteil ist.

  2. Höhere Energieeffizienz: Im Vergleich zum Proof-of-Work-basierten Ethereum ist das XDC-Netzwerk auf Proof-of-Stake (bzw. ein hybrides Delegated Proof-of-Stake-Modell) ausgelegt, was zu einem energieeffizienteren Betrieb führt.

  3. Schnellere Transaktionszeiten: Die durchschnittliche Blockzeit auf der XDC-Blockchain ist deutlich geringer, wodurch Transaktionen schneller bestätigt werden.

  4. Kompatibilität mit bestehenden Standards: Trotz der Optimierungen ist XRC-721 weitgehend kompatibel mit bestehenden Ethereum-basierten Anwendungen, sofern diese für XDC angepasst werden.

Anwendungsbereiche

XRC-721 Token finden in einer Vielzahl von Branchen Anwendung. Typische Einsatzfelder umfassen:

  1. Digitale Sammlerstücke: Abbildung und Handel von Kunstwerken, Musikstücken, virtuellen Gegenständen oder Spielinhalten als einzigartige Token.

  2. Zertifikatsverwaltung: Ausstellung und Verwaltung digitaler Nachweise wie Schulungszertifikate, Lizenzen oder Teilnahmebestätigungen.

  3. Immobilien und Grundbucheinträge: Tokenisierung von Eigentumsnachweisen, wobei jeder Token ein bestimmtes Grundstück oder Gebäude repräsentiert.

  4. Supply Chain Management: Nachverfolgung von Einzelobjekten innerhalb komplexer Lieferketten, z. B. bei Luxusgütern oder kritischen Bauteilen.

  5. Digitale Identität: Verwaltung einzigartiger personenbezogener Informationen in tokenisierter Form, etwa zur Authentifizierung.

Diese Anwendungsbereiche profitieren von der hohen Effizienz und Skalierbarkeit des XDC-Netzwerks, was insbesondere im unternehmensnahen Umfeld wichtig ist.

Sicherheit und Standardisierung

Wie bei allen Blockchain-basierten Anwendungen spielt die Sicherheit der Smart Contracts eine zentrale Rolle. Fehlerhafte oder unsauber programmierte XRC-721 Verträge können zu Verlusten oder ungewollten Übertragungen führen. Daher empfiehlt sich der Einsatz geprüfter Open-Source-Bibliotheken sowie externer Audits, bevor Smart Contracts im Produktivbetrieb eingesetzt werden.

Die Standardisierung durch XRC-721 schafft zudem eine vertrauenswürdige Grundlage für Entwickler, da sie sich auf definierte Schnittstellen und Verhaltensweisen verlassen können. Dies erhöht nicht nur die Interoperabilität, sondern auch die Möglichkeit zur Integration in bestehende Systeme und Plattformen, beispielsweise NFT-Marktplätze oder digitale Wallets.

Fazit

Der XRC-721 Token stellt einen technisch ausgereiften Standard zur Abbildung nicht-fungibler digitaler Vermögenswerte auf der XDC-Blockchain dar. Er ermöglicht die eindeutige Identifikation, Verwaltung und Übertragung individueller Tokenobjekte innerhalb eines leistungsfähigen und kosteneffizienten Blockchain-Netzwerks. Im Vergleich zum ERC-721 Standard auf Ethereum bietet XRC-721 durch die Optimierungen des XDC-Netzwerks Vorteile hinsichtlich Transaktionskosten, Energieeffizienz und Geschwindigkeit. Aufgrund seiner Struktur eignet sich der Standard insbesondere für unternehmensnahe Anwendungen, bei denen die Einzigartigkeit und Nachverfolgbarkeit digitaler Objekte im Vordergrund stehen. Die standardisierte Implementierung schafft Vertrauen und ermöglicht die Integration in eine Vielzahl von Anwendungen, die vom Kunstmarkt bis zur Zertifikatsverwaltung reichen.